Adjust the options below to see how much broadband speed your household needs.

2
18

HD uses ~5 Mbps per person. 4K uses ~25 Mbps.

Each person on calls needs around 10 Mbps.

Competitive gaming needs low latency as much as raw speed.

Cameras, thermostats, speakers and similar devices each use a few Mbps.

0% of premises at BS6 6LT fall below the Universal Service Obligation of 10 Mbps. Every property here meets the minimum standard. That is not the case everywhere. Next-generation access (NGA) reaches 100% of the area. NGA typically means speeds of 24 Mbps or above.

The most common council tax band near BS6 6LT is Band C. The billing authority is Bristol, City of. The three most common bands are A (30%), B (25%), C (20%). Band A corresponds to 1991 property values of up to £40,000. Current values are typically much higher. The concentration in lower bands suggests a mix of smaller and mid-range properties.
